Flexible Plla Film And Its Application In Modified Atmosphere Preservation Of Cherry Tomato

After harvest,cherry tomato has strong respiratory metabolism,but it is prone to water loss and wilting,so it will lose its edible and sales value.In order to maintain its quality and prolong its shelf life,we prepare PBI copolymer and PLBI copolymer by one-step melt polycondensation,then prepare modified atmosphere films by blending PBI and PLBI with PLLA respectively in different proportions,and we test the mechanical properties and gas permeability of the films.The results show that compared with PLLA film,the compliance of PLLA/PBI and PLLA/PLBI films are greatly improved.The maximum elongation at break of the PLLA/PBI film reaches 371.8%,which is 66 times that of PLLA,but the gas permeability of the film is significantly reduced.Compared with PLLA film,the O2 and CO2permeability of PLLA/PBI5 films are reduced by 6.4 times and 6.2 times respectively.Compared with PLLA film,the CO2 and O2 permeability of PLLA/PLBI films decreased slightly,but the CO2 and O2 selective permeances of films are increased.Of which,the CDP/OP of PLLA/40PLBI films increased to 3.8;At the same time,the water vapor transmittance of PLLA/PIBI film is 1.4 times that of PLLA.Finally,we prepare PLLA/PIBI films in the form of modified atmosphere window,and we apply two thicknesses(15μm and 30μm)to the controlled atmosphere storage test of cherry tomato.By measuring the gas components in the fresh-keeping packaging box during storage,the quality indexes and physical and chemical indexes of cherry tomato to evaluate the storage effect of PLLA/PIBI film with different thickness on cherry tomato.The results of cherry tomato fresh-keeping test shows that 15μm packaging group was better than 30μm packaging group on preservation effect;PLLA/20PIBI-15,PLLA/20PIBI-30,PLLA/40PIBI-15 and PLLA/40PIBI-30 maintain good sensory quality during storage;On the 28th day of storage,the sensory score of PLLA/40PIBI-15 packaging group is still more than 6.The CO2 concentration in the fresh-keeping box is 4.3%,and the O2 concentration is 3.7%,which is in line with the best gas proportion of cherry tomato storage;The soluble solid content of cherry tomato fruit,the titratable acid content,the content of vitamin C,the total phenol content respectively,5%,0.38g(malic acid)/100g,is 43.09 mg/100 g,0.19 mg/g,which is significantly higher than that of other packaging groups;In addition,the content of malondialdehyde only 4.12 nmol/g,which is significantly lower than that of other packaging groups(P<0.05).The correlation analysis showed that the O2 concentration in the packaging group is significantly correlated with the content of soluble solids,total phenol and malondialdehyde,and significantly correlated with the content of vitamin C;while there is a very significant correlation between CO2 concentration and titratable acid content.In conclusion,in this test,we successfully prepare PLLA/PIBI spontaneous modified atmosphere films with good mechanical properties and gas permeability and the thickness was 15μm.On the basis of reducing the cost of modified atmosphere films by half,and the fresh-keeping period on cherry tomato can be extended to 28 days.
